couple of points worth mentioning on this subject from Whispers Around the NFL on espn.com(i had to type these verbatim since they are Insider and I cant cut and paste)

 

-We hear the rumors that the Cardinals might consider trading for Vikings WR Randy Moss, are ridiculous since theres no way tehy would consider trading any of the defenders being mentioned on the rumor mill(Bert Berry, Adrian Wilson, and Darnell Dockett) and they already have a ton of money invested in WRs Larry Fitzgerald and Anquan Boldin. On the other hand, the possibility Arizona might go after QB Brad Johnson in free agency is a different story altogether.

 

-The Vikings would save $500,000 by trading Randy Moss, but they wont make a deal just for the sake of finances. Not only are they more than 25 million under the salary cap for 2005, Moss is scheduled to count $9.5 against the cap in 05, which becomes $9 million if hes traded. The Vikings wont necessarily require a defensive player in return for Moss. In fact, one front-office man said the Vikings would consider taking another No. 1 receiver and 1st round draft pick in return.
